Gold prices remain under pressure due to hawkish Fed expectations, despite a weaker USD. The report suggests a potential break of the USD 4,000/oz support level in the near term.
Key Takeaways
- 1.Gold prices are under pressure due to hawkish Fed rate hike expectations, despite a lower US dollar.
- 2.A break below USD 4,000/oz in gold could trigger further sell-stops, though it may eventually attract central bank or bargain-hunter interest.
- 3.Silver and platinum are fundamentally undervalued but are falling in the slipstream of gold's weakness.
